Metro Health Hospital Foundation Announces November Grants

Return to News & Events

 

Wyoming, Michigan, November 18, 2007  - The Metro Health Hospital Foundation has approved more than $22,000 in grants to support programs and services provided by the Hospital.

Two grants in the amounts of $5,000 and $17,650 include providing educational assistance and infant supplies to low-income pregnant women and the purchase of equipment that will provide ultrasound guidance for the placement of central IV lines.

The Foundation will allocate more than $275,000 in grants during 2007.

About Metro Health Hospital

Metro Health Hospital is a 208-bed general acute care osteopathic teaching hospital that serves more than 130,000 patients in Kent and surrounding counties. Metro Health offers a broad range of services, including inpatient and outpatient services, emergency, surgery, intensive care, rehabilitation, wellness and community education.
